Last major Data breach in the Health care Industry has occurred
in end of 2018 where Acccu Doc
Solution
Inc. A provider of Healthcare Payer billing services has
experienced a Major data Breach where records of almost 2.8
million users has been exposed. It has stated that no PHI was
downloaded, and the data was view only. ACCU DOC solution
stated that the issue has caused because of a security
vulnerability on a third-party vendor network to which it has
ended ties with. Accu Doc has taken necessary steps to block
the Hackers and enhanced their securities to prevent future
attacks. They also notified the users whose data has been
compromised along with their SSN numbers. It is also helping
with credit monitoring services for the users. Health Law is the
Legal mechanism that is relevant to Health care Payer industry.
